Full Bio

Sal Rossano is a Leadership & Team Performance Expert and the creator of The Evidence Method™ — a framework built on one core belief: confidence is earned through evidence created by disciplined action. According to every statistic, Sal shouldn't be here. The son of hardworking immigrants, he graduated high school with a 1.93 GPA and earned his first bachelor's degree, from the University of Maryland, with a 2.34 — not from lack of ability, but because no one had yet taught him the power of personal discipline and great habits. His first attempt at Special Forces Selection ended in failure — not from lack of heart, but inadequate preparation. Those failures became his greatest teachers: effort and focus, he discovered, are trainable — and they change everything. He went back and earned the Green Beret — the start of a 29-year career in the U.S. Army. He deployed overseas four times: twice with U.S. Special Forces in Operation Enduring Freedom and Operation Freedom's Sentinel, and twice as a private contractor, where he trained allied nations' Special Forces medics to keep their soldiers safe on the battlefield. Then the classroom — where the transformation became measurable. The student who graduated high school with a 1.93 finished his college career with a 3.63, recognized cum laude — with a second bachelor's degree from Western Carolina University, a master's degree from the University of Utah, and board certification as a Physician Assistant. Every credential was collected the same way: one disciplined action at a time. Today, Sal speaks and consults for college athletics programs, executive teams, healthcare organizations, first responders, universities, and corporations. His approach is quietly powerful — never political, fear-based, or filled with empty motivation. He teaches what he's lived, never what he's only read. His promise to every audience: Become the Evidence You Were Meant to Be.
